66 Pa.C.S. § 511.1

Use of Federal funds under energy program

(Dec. 18, 1980, P.L.1247, No.226, eff. imd.)

(a) General rule.--The commission is authorized to apply for and, subject to appropriation by the General Assembly, use Federal funds pursuant to the National Energy Act which is composed of:

(1) The "National Energy Conservation Policy Act," Public Law 95-619.

(2) The "Powerplant and Industrial Fuel Use Act of 1978," Public Law 95-620.

(3) The "Public Utility Regulatory Policies Act of 1978," Public Law 95-617.

(4) The "Natural Gas Policy Act of 1978," Public Law 95-621.

(5) The "Energy Tax Act of 1978," Public Law 95-618.

(6) The "Energy Conservation and Production Act of 1976," Public Law 94-385.

(7) Any future Federal legislation or amendments to the statutes listed in this subsection providing special funds for:

(i) Rate making research and development.

(ii) Energy conservation research and development.

(iii) Motor carrier and rail transportation safety programs.

(iv) Gas safety programs.

(b) Funds not subject to lapse.--Funds received by the commission pursuant to subsection (a) shall not be subject to lapsing at the end of any fiscal period.

(c) Reimbursement to utilities prohibited.--Funds received by the commission pursuant to subsection (a) shall not be reimbursed to any public utility.
